Joel and Ellie must endure and survive in the latest tease for HBO’s The Last of Us

December 21, 2022 by Matt Rodgers

At this point we can just skip the holiday season and fast-forward to the most anticipated thing on our calendar for the next few months, and that’s HBO’s adaptation of the acclaimed video game The Last of Us.

Following the release of the official trailer earlier this month, HBO have teased a few more scenes in which we see Joel (Pedro Pascal) and Ellie (Bella Ramsey) interacting with Bill (Nick Offerman), Riley (Storm Reid), and Tess (Anna Torv) as they journey across a landscape full of infected, raiders, and the game’s iconic clickers. The Last of Us story takes place twenty years after modern civilization has been destroyed. Joel, a hardened survivor, is hired to smuggle Ellie, a 14-year-old girl, out of an oppressive quarantine zone. What starts as a small job soon becomes a brutal, heartbreaking journey, as they both must traverse the U.S. and depend on each other for survival.

The Last of Us stars Pedro Pascal (The Mandalorian) as Joel and Bella Ramsey (Game of Thrones) as Ellie alongside Gabriel Luna, Merle Dandridge, Jeffrey Pierce, Anna Torv, Nico Parker, Murray Bartlett, Nick Offerman, Lamar Johnson, Storm Reid, Keivonn Woodard, Graham Greene and Elaine Miles.

The Last of Us will premiere on January 15th, 2023.
